My mother and I stayed in Lisbon for a few nights and found this gem just 2 mins away from our apartment. A small restaurant with few tables (so try and book online if you can) told me the food was likely to be good (it’s always the smaller, more intimate places that serve the best food!) and I can say the food was definitely fantastic. Antonio took such good care of us throughout the entire night and we enjoyed an amazing goats cheese starter, sea bass with French fries and mixed vegetables and finished off with a molten chocolate cake. The food was simple, not over complicated, and delivered in taste. The Portuguese ‘red bull’ also made a great ending to the meal. In fact, we even came back the next day without a reservation and Antonio was kind enough to serve us. This time I had the garlic and ginger prawns which were really tasty. I would definitely recommend putting this restaurant on your list if you find yourself in Lisbon!

Tucked away on Rua da Esperança 140, 1200-808, Lisboa, you will find a cozy, 6-table restaurant serving phenomenal food and wine, Invicta Madragoa! We started with the gambas ao alho com gengibre (prawns with garlic and ginger), which were HUGE and absolutely delicious. We tried hard not to devour them, but they were so tasty they didn't stand a chance. Our main course was the peixe fresco do dia (fresh fish of the day), which happened to be sea bream. It was outstanding, to say the least! Needless to say, there was nothing left on our plates. Our delicious wine from the Douro Valley rounded out our meal. The cozy atmosphere, extremely reasonable prices and the attentive service made this restaurant all the more special. They even ordered a taxi for us at the end of our meal. I'm SO glad we could eat at this hidden restaurant gem. We will definitely be back when we return to Lisboa! @marnfluencer

Sadly, not such a great experience. I would give it 2,5 Stars, because at least we only paid what we actually ordered (and got). Chaotic, but sadly not in a quirky way: the waiter just puts food down on your table, and even knowing that it’s not yours they’ll question you. “If you don’t want it, I can ask your neighbours, but that’s what I put down on the paper” Have to ask twice to actually get your drinks, ask twice to get cutlery. The food itself was good/ok. The mussels were too salty and sadly too many not open. It happens, but on top of everything it just isn’t too great. The end of out dinner was when we finished our fish/seafood mains and 20mins later we still were waiting for the steak to arrive. Especially sad because we already asked for it and it was “just finishing” - and still didn’t arrive 15mins after that. So we got the bill and left.

I am a bit disappointed after the visit - the food was ok but not very special what I would expect after reading comments. The gentelman was indeed very nice bit he had to take care about the whole restaurant so he forgot our order and brought us something that we didn't want to have. Also because of that the service was very slow. Another weird thing to me is that it seems that the restaurant ran out of some producta and the service man was regullary going to the shop nearby - if he bought only water it would be fine, but he went also to buy tomatoes to our salad just after asking us if we ordered tomatoe salad. From that kind of restaurant I would expect a conscious choice of best quality products and not buying them in a random shop. Last, but not least the place is very small so if there is a group of people who behave loud, it's immediately becomes loud at the whole restaurant so that it's hard to talk. Also they wanted to fit a 6 person table near us so that there was no space between me and other guy and everyone who was going out of the restaurant was touching me...
